Shawnee Cattle Trail Study Act - Amends the National Trails System Act to require the study of the Shawnee Cattle Trail, consisting of three main branches and several smaller connecting trails extending from Texas to Missouri, and later Kansas, which is considered the oldest of the major Texas Cattle Trails, for potential addition to the National Trails System. Prohibits the Secretary of the Interior from considering specified alternatives related to private property protections. Requires the study to include an analysis and documentation regarding whether each alternative proposed has potential or actual impact on private property within or adjacent to the trail area. Requires all private property owners whose land will be studied to be notified that such study will be conducted.
